WHY CHOOSE THIS BOOKThe former Kate Middleton is the embodiment of a modern day Cinderella. She didn’t scrub floors and didn’t have wicked stepmother and stepsisters, but she turned from being a commoner to a princess when she stole the heart of a real prince, William. This book on Kate Middleton will inspire you and prove to you that fairy tales do exist. Kate is proof of that.WHAT’S INSIDETurn the pages and discover many things about Kate Middleton, •Her years in Jordan, where her family lived for almost three years•What really enabled Michael and Carole Middleton to send their children to prestigious schools•How Kate met Prince William•Why Kate and William moved their engagement announcement from November 3 to November 16, 2010•Kate’s first solo engagement, and more!TABLE OF CONTENTSChapter 1 – The Middleton AncestryChapter 2 – An Ordinary ChildhoodChapter 3 – Friends with RoyaltyChapter 4 – A Budding RomanceChapter 5 – Coming Out with the RelationshipChapter 6 - DifficultiesChapter 7 – Back TogetherChapter 8 – The Royal WeddingChapter 9 – The Future Queen CatherineWHY BUY NOWLike her mother-in-law, Kate has become one of the most photographed women in the world. She stirred interest among people and she proved that she could adapt well to her new environment. You will discover between the pages of this book her old life as a commoner, her eight-year wait before William popped the question, and her new life as the Duchess of Cambridge.

I didn't know much about "William and Kate", and was mildly curious. This was a very short, easy read that gave a bit of background on The Duchess of Cambridge's family history, and a bit about how William and Kate me, dated, and eventually married. Not a ton of detail, no dirty secrets, but it was just enough to satisfy my "mild curiosity".
